UNICEF deputy resigns after allegations

Charity boss Justin Forsyth resigns from UNICEF

by Staff Writer 23-02-2018 | 7:17 AM
Justin Forsyth, Ex-Save the Children chief executive has resigned from UNICEF stating that he does not want coverage of his past to “damage” the charities. According to foreign media, Forsyth faced three complaints of inappropriate behaviour towards female staff before leaving Save the Children He was accused of sending inappropriate texts and commenting on what young female staff were wearing. Forsyth states that he “apologized unreservedly” to the three workers at time. According to Forsyth, the reason for his resignation as UNICEF's deputy director was not because of what he described as the mistake he made in his former role at Save the Children.
